DEP09S064LORLF D-Sub 9 Position Receptacle Connector

Part Overview

The DEP09S064LORLF is a 9 position D-Sub receptacle connector manufactured by Amphenol ICC (FCI) with female sockets and solder cup termination. This connector is classified as obsolete, making identification of suitable alternatives necessary for ongoing design support and procurement planning. The part features gold-plated contacts with flash thickness, UL94 V-0 flammability rating, and operates across -55°C to 125°C temperature range with 7.5A current rating per contact.

Engineering Selection Recommendations

The DEP09S065TLF is the direct active equivalent for the obsolete DEP09S064LORLF. Both connectors maintain identical mechanical and electrical specifications for the core functional parameters: 9-position D-Sub receptacle configuration, solder cup termination, gold-plated copper alloy contacts, and UL94 V-0 flammability compliance.

The DEP09S065TLF offers enhanced voltage rating (1000V versus 300V) and specified contact finish thickness (30.0µin), providing improved performance margins for applications requiring higher voltage isolation. Both parts maintain identical current rating, temperature range, and RoHS compliance status.

The transition from DEP09S064LORLF to DEP09S065TLF is supported by active product status and continuous manufacturing availability, ensuring long-term supply chain stability.
